Multinational Company
A corporation that operates and has assets in more than one country, allowing it to produce and sell goods in various markets.
Performance-Based Pay
A compensation system where employees' pay is directly related to their performance output or achievements, rather than time worked.
Cultural Values
The collective beliefs, behaviors, norms, and principles that characterize a specific culture or society.
Profit-Sharing Plans
A type of incentive program where employees receive a share of the company’s profits based on its performance, to motivate and reward them.
